When bidding on government projects, your website isn’t just marketing, it’s part of your qualification package. That was the challenge facing Civexa Corp when they approached WebKitty Creative for a professional, compliant, and credible online presence.

This government contracting website design case study shows how WebKitty Creative built a site specifically aligned with federal and state procurement expectations, ensuring Civexa could confidently include their website in bids, proposals, and vendor evaluations.

Client Background: Civexa Corp

Civexa Corp serves federal, state, and commercial agencies, providing mission-aligned solutions across regulated industries. As a government contractor, Civexa is required to demonstrate legitimacy, compliance, and operational readiness, not only through paperwork, but through their digital presence.

For procurement officers, a website often acts as the first verification checkpoint. Civexa needed a federal contractor website that clearly displayed required documentation while communicating professionalism and trust.

The Solution: Compliance-Focused Website Design

WebKitty Creative designed and developed a NAICS CAGE UEI compliance website tailored specifically for government contracting standards.

Key Elements Implemented

Downloadable Capabilities Statement

A clearly visible and easily downloadable capabilities statement was integrated into the site. This allows procurement officers and partners to quickly review Civexa’s qualifications without additional follow-up.

Compliance & Credential Transparency

The website prominently displays essential compliance information, including:

This transparency is critical for federal contractor website credibility and speeds up vendor verification.

Authority-Driven Messaging

The site copy was written to align with government and agency expectations, clear, mission-focused, and professional. The messaging avoids sales language and instead emphasizes reliability, alignment, and execution.

Responsive Design for Reviewers

The website was built to function seamlessly across desktop, tablet, and mobile devices. Government reviewers often access vendor sites from multiple platforms, and responsiveness ensures a consistent experience.

Clean, Professional Structure

The layout prioritizes clarity and accessibility. Important information is easy to find, helping reviewers quickly confirm legitimacy without friction.
